1

Java Microservices Developer Jobs in Ashburn, VA

Java Developer

Mclean, VA · On-site

$51.50 - $66.75/hr

Java Developer Location: McLean, VA (Onsite - Local Candidates Only) Experience: 8-10 Years ... Develop scalable microservices using Spring Boot and integrate with GraphQL -based services. * Work ...

Java Developer

Mclean, VA · On-site

$51.50 - $66.75/hr

Senior Java Developer (Angular + AWS + Microservices) Location: [McLean , VA / Local Candidates] Employment Type: Contract Job Overview: We are seeking a highly skilled Senior Java Developer with ...

Java Developer

Bethesda, MD · Hybrid

$54.75 - $70.75/hr

Java Developer Bethesda, MD Long Term Contract Hybrid Onsite Atleast 15 years of experience in Java Must have Angular, Spring, Hibernate, Microservices, AWS or Azure.

Java Developer

Mclean, VA · On-site

$51.50 - $66.75/hr

Overview: Role: Java Developer Exp 8-10 years Skills: Mongo DB, Advanced Java Concepts Java ... Spring Boot Microservices with Graph QL knowledge * Mongo DB Kafka Streaming (Nice to have)

Java Developer

Mclean, VA · On-site

$51.50 - $66.75/hr

Design, develop, and deploy Java-based applications with a focus on high scalability and ... Build and maintain event-driven systems and microservices using Spring Boot . * Develop and ...

Sr. Backend Java Developer

Mclean, VA · On-site

$121.80K - $158.20K/yr

Overview: Position Title * Sr. Backend Java Developer Position Responsibilities Role: Senior ... Develop and evolve microservices and REST APIs * Modernize legacy backend components while ensuring ...

Java Developer

Washington, DC · On-site

$57.75 - $74.75/hr

Full Stack Java Developer (TS/SCI) Office of Naval Intelligence Support TENAX Technologies, LLC is ... Design and implement microservices-based architectures and secure API integrations across ...

Senior Backend Java Developer

Mclean, VA · On-site

$121.80K - $158.20K/yr

Overview: Position Title * Sr. Backend Java Developer Position Responsibilities Role: Senior ... Develop and evolve microservices and REST APIs * Modernize legacy backend components while ensuring ...

Java Developer

Washington, DC · On-site

$57.75 - $74.75/hr

Full Stack Java Developer (TS/SCI) - Office of Naval Intelligence Support TENAX Technologies, LLC ... Design and implement microservices-based architectures and secure API integrations across ...

Java Developer

Washington, DC

$57.75 - $74.75/hr

Full Stack Java Developer (TS/SCI) - Office of Naval Intelligence Support TENAX Technologies, LLC ... Design and implement microservices-based architectures and secure API integrations across ...

Java Full Stack Developer

Mclean, VA · On-site

$53 - $68.50/hr

The ideal candidate will have hands-on experience with Java, Spark, and modern microservices architecture. This role requires engineers who can contribute to system design, performance optimization ...

Java/J2EE Developer Senior

Mclean, VA · On-site

$58 - $74/hr

Alpha Consulting Corp. is seeking a Senior Java/J2EE Developer to join their dynamic team in McLean ... Preferred : • DevOps and Microservices experience • Experience with build/deployment tools such ...

Java Kafka Developer (Hybrid)

Ashburn, VA · Hybrid

$52.25 - $67.50/hr

Java Kafka Developer - Full-Time Ashburn, VA (Hybrid - 1 to 2 days onsite / 3 to 4 days remote ... This role focuses on backend development within an event-driven, microservices architecture ...

Junior Java Developer (Hybrid) Position Type: Full-Time, 6 months contract to hire Pay: $22.50/hour ... Support the development of scalable microservices and RESTful APIs using modern frameworks (e.g ...

Design, develop, and maintain scalable, high-performance, and modular microservices using Java ... DevOps. * Review code, coach engineers, and foster an inclusive, learning-rich environment.

next page

Showing results 1-20

Java Microservices Developer information

See Ashburn, VA salary details

$15

$57

$79

How much do java microservices developer jobs pay per hour?

As of May 30, 2026, the average hourly pay for java microservices developer in Ashburn, VA is $57.98, according to ZipRecruiter salary data. Most workers in this role earn between $50.14 and $64.90 per hour, depending on experience, location, and employer.

What is the difference between Java Microservices Developer vs Java Backend Developer?

AspectJava Microservices DeveloperJava Backend Developer
Required SkillsMicroservices architecture, REST APIs, Spring Boot, DockerCore Java, Spring Framework, SQL, APIs
Work EnvironmentDistributed systems, cloud platforms, containerizationMonolithic applications, server-side development
Industry UsageTech companies, cloud services, scalable applicationsFinancial, enterprise, and web applications

Java Microservices Developers focus on designing and implementing scalable, distributed microservices architectures using tools like Spring Boot and Docker. In contrast, Java Backend Developers work on server-side logic, often within monolithic systems, utilizing core Java and Spring. Both roles require Java expertise but differ in scope and environment, with microservices roles emphasizing cloud and containerization skills.

What are the most commonly searched types of Java Microservices Developer jobs in Ashburn, VA? The most popular types of Java Microservices Developer jobs in Ashburn, VA are:
What cities near Ashburn, VA are hiring for Java Microservices Developer jobs? Cities near Ashburn, VA with the most Java Microservices Developer job openings:

$51.50 - $66.75/hr

Full-time

Posted 6 days ago


Job description

Role Name: Java Developer
Location: McLean, VA (Onsite - Local Candidates Only)
Experience: 8-10 Years
Duration: 6 Months
GBaMS ReqID: 10366366
Roles & Responsibilities
  • Design, develop, and enhance Java-based applications using advanced Java concepts.
  • Develop scalable microservices using Spring Boot and integrate with GraphQL-based services.
  • Work on event-driven architectures and streaming-based systems using AWS and messaging frameworks.
  • Build and maintain applications leveraging MongoDB, relational databases, and NoSQL stores.
  • Develop, test, deploy, and maintain cloud-based solutions in AWS environment (hands-on, not theoretical).
  • Integrate with messaging and streaming platforms such as Kafka (nice to have).
  • Contribute to CI/CD pipelines using Jenkins, Git, and Bitbucket.
  • Perform database version control using Flyway (nice to have).
  • Understand and support big data processing workflows using Spark and EMR.
  • Troubleshoot production issues and provide root-cause analysis and timely fixes.
  • Collaborate with cross-functional teams for requirements, design discussions, and solution delivery.

Competencies
  • Strong analytical and problem-solving skills.
  • Solid understanding of microservices design patterns.
  • Ability to work in fast-paced, onsite team environments with tight deadlines.
  • Strong communication skills for interaction with technical and business teams.
  • Capability to deliver high-quality, scalable, and maintainable code.

Required Technical Skills
  • Advanced Java, Object-Oriented Programming, and Java Enterprise patterns.
  • Spring Boot, Microservices, RESTful APIs, GraphQL.
  • AWS Cloud - strong hands-on experience with AWS services.
  • MongoDB, RDBMS, NoSQL databases.
  • CI/CD: Jenkins, Git, Bitbucket.
  • Event-Based Systems & messaging patterns.
  • Kafka Streaming (nice to have).
  • Flyway for database migrations (nice to have).
  • Spark & EMR - understanding of processing frameworks and pipelines.

Must-Have Qualifications
  • 8-10 years of experience in Java backend development.
  • Proven hands-on AWS experience (not theoretical).
  • Strong expertise in Spring Boot microservices and GraphQL.
  • Strong experience with MongoDB and knowledge of RDBMS/NoSQL data models.
  • Experience with CI/CD, Jenkins, Git, and Bitbucket.
  • Experience with event-driven architectures and streaming-based systems.
  • Understanding of Spark and EMR for data processing workflows.
  • Ability to develop scalable, high-performance backend services.